Home
last modified time | relevance | path

Searched refs:lan743x_csr_read (Results 1 – 4 of 4) sorted by relevance

/Linux-v5.4/drivers/net/ethernet/microchip/
Dlan743x_main.c58 u32 lan743x_csr_read(struct lan743x_adapter *adapter, int offset) in lan743x_csr_read() function
69 #define LAN743X_CSR_READ_OP(offset) lan743x_csr_read(adapter, offset)
75 data = lan743x_csr_read(adapter, HW_CFG); in lan743x_csr_light_reset()
110 csr->id_rev = lan743x_csr_read(adapter, ID_REV); in lan743x_csr_init()
111 csr->fpga_rev = lan743x_csr_read(adapter, FPGA_REV); in lan743x_csr_init()
146 int_sts = lan743x_csr_read(adapter, INT_STS); in lan743x_intr_software_isr()
160 int_en = lan743x_csr_read(adapter, INT_EN_SET); in lan743x_tx_isr()
172 dmac_int_sts = lan743x_csr_read(adapter, DMAC_INT_STS); in lan743x_tx_isr()
176 dmac_int_en = lan743x_csr_read(adapter, in lan743x_tx_isr()
212 dmac_int_sts = lan743x_csr_read(adapter, DMAC_INT_STS); in lan743x_rx_isr()
[all …]
Dlan743x_ethtool.c26 reg_value = lan743x_csr_read(adapter, OTP_PWR_DN); in lan743x_otp_power_up()
43 reg_value = lan743x_csr_read(adapter, OTP_PWR_DN); in lan743x_otp_power_down()
77 reg_val = lan743x_csr_read(adapter, OTP_STATUS); in lan743x_otp_wait_till_not_busy()
107 data[i] = lan743x_csr_read(adapter, OTP_READ_DATA); in lan743x_otp_read()
158 val = lan743x_csr_read(adapter, E2P_CMD); in lan743x_eeprom_wait()
181 val = lan743x_csr_read(adapter, E2P_CMD); in lan743x_eeprom_confirm_not_busy()
216 val = lan743x_csr_read(adapter, E2P_DATA); in lan743x_eeprom_read()
494 buf = lan743x_csr_read(adapter, lan743x_set0_hw_cnt_addr[i]); in lan743x_ethtool_get_ethtool_stats()
500 buf = lan743x_csr_read(adapter, lan743x_set2_hw_cnt_addr[i]); in lan743x_ethtool_get_ethtool_stats()
585 lan743x_csr_read(adapter, RFE_INDX(dw_index)); in lan743x_ethtool_get_rxfh()
[all …]
Dlan743x_ptp.c51 (data = (lan743x_csr_read(adapter, PTP_CMD_CTL) & in lan743x_ptp_wait_till_cmd_done()
413 general_config = lan743x_csr_read(adapter, PTP_GENERAL_CONFIG); in lan743x_ptp_perout_off()
512 general_config = lan743x_csr_read(adapter, PTP_GENERAL_CONFIG); in lan743x_ptp_perout()
586 (lan743x_csr_read(adapter, PTP_INT_STS) & PTP_INT_BIT_TX_TS_)) { in lan743x_ptpci_do_aux_work()
588 cap_info = lan743x_csr_read(adapter, PTP_CAP_INFO); in lan743x_ptpci_do_aux_work()
591 seconds = lan743x_csr_read(adapter, in lan743x_ptpci_do_aux_work()
593 nsec = lan743x_csr_read(adapter, PTP_TX_EGRESS_NS); in lan743x_ptpci_do_aux_work()
596 header = lan743x_csr_read(adapter, in lan743x_ptpci_do_aux_work()
640 (*seconds) = lan743x_csr_read(adapter, PTP_CLOCK_SEC); in lan743x_ptp_clock_get()
643 (*nano_seconds) = lan743x_csr_read(adapter, PTP_CLOCK_NS); in lan743x_ptp_clock_get()
[all …]
Dlan743x_main.h834 u32 lan743x_csr_read(struct lan743x_adapter *adapter, int offset);